AEW Star’s Contract Expires In The Fall

AEW has a lot of talent under contract, some with more upside than others, and one talent is finding himself in the biggest push of his career.

That star is Daniel Garcia, who broke into the business in 2017 and wrestled for various promotions before going to AEW in August 2021. He did work as an enhancement wrestler on an episode of NXT by losing to Tyler Rust in January 2021.

While in AEW, Garcia was part of Chris Jericho’s Jericho Appreciation Society alongside Jake Hager, Angelo Parker, Matt Menard, Sammy Guevara, Tay Melo, and Anna Jay. Garcia has been receiving a babyface run lately, including a big angle this past week on Dynamite when MJF turned heel and laid him out.

Fightful had previously reported, “Garcia’s AEW contract was set to expire in the fall of 2024, at least as of earlier this year.” Dave Meltzer provided an update in the latest edition of the Wrestling Observer Newsletter.

Meltzer wrote, “Garcia’s contract is up in October unless he just signed. Those we’ve asked about it who know him don’t expect him to be leaving.” MJF is slated to address his actions in the opening segment of this week’s Collision.
